Bulgaria pact sought

-

SOFIA: Bulgaria’s centre-right Gerb party yesterday faced the prospect of lengthy coalition talks after an election victory tinged by the strong showing of pro-Russian Socialists and anti-migrant nationalis­ts.

Gerb leader Boiko Borisov, 57, whose resignatio­n last year triggered the snap election, was due to chair a meeting of his party leadership yesterday.

With 99% of votes counted, Gerb was seen taking 96 of parliament’s 240 seats, leaving it short of a majority and almost certain to seek a deal with the third-placed United Patriots, which has internal rifts over policy towards Russia and the EU, complicati­ng talks. – Reuters
